chore: cleanup settings/admin views #3398

Open
opened 2026-05-21 10:57:46 +00:00 by mfreeman451 · 0 comments
Owner

Is your feature request related to a problem?

  • rename '/settings' to '/admin'
  • move actual settings stuff into '/admin/settings'
  • credentials stuff should fall in under '/admin/settings' but not specifically under the network tab
  • remove 'desktop targets' section, this is bad UX
  • consolidate all credential stuff into 'network-wide password rules' settings page
  • ensure that all network-wide password rules can be backed by locally stored credentials, or secrets server
  • add all secrets/passwords to local openbao in demo/dev environment (k8s)
  • update all credentials for network/discovery to use openbao in 'demo' namespace

Describe the solution you'd like

A clear and concise description of what you want to happen.

Describe alternatives you've considered

A clear and concise description of any alternative solutions or features you've considered.

Additional context

Add any other context or screenshots about the feature request here.

**Is your feature request related to a problem?** - [ ] rename '/settings' to '/admin' - [ ] move actual settings stuff into '/admin/settings' - [ ] credentials stuff should fall in under '/admin/settings' but not specifically under the network tab - [ ] remove 'desktop targets' section, this is bad UX - [ ] consolidate all credential stuff into 'network-wide password rules' settings page - [ ] ensure that all network-wide password rules can be backed by locally stored credentials, or secrets server - [ ] add all secrets/passwords to local openbao in demo/dev environment (k8s) - [ ] update all credentials for network/discovery to use openbao in 'demo' namespace **Describe the solution you'd like** A clear and concise description of what you want to happen. **Describe alternatives you've considered** A clear and concise description of any alternative solutions or features you've considered. **Additional context** Add any other context or screenshots about the feature request here.
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
carverauto/serviceradar#3398
No description provided.